Given Input numbers are 100, 922, 70, 113

To find the GCD of numbers using factoring list out all the divisors of each number

Divisors of 100

List of positive integer divisors of 100 that divides 100 without a remainder.

1, 2, 4, 5, 10, 20, 25, 50, 100

Divisors of 922

List of positive integer divisors of 922 that divides 922 without a remainder.

1, 2, 461, 922

Divisors of 70

List of positive integer divisors of 70 that divides 70 without a remainder.

1, 2, 5, 7, 10, 14, 35, 70

Divisors of 113

List of positive integer divisors of 113 that divides 113 without a remainder.

1, 113

Greatest Common Divisior

We found the divisors of 100, 922, 70, 113 . The biggest common divisior number is the GCD number.
So the Greatest Common Divisior 100, 922, 70, 113 is 1.

Therefore, GCD of numbers 100, 922, 70, 113 is 1

Finding GCD of 100, 922, 70, 113 using Prime Factorization

Given Input Data is 100, 922, 70, 113

Make a list of Prime Factors of all the given numbers initially

Prime Factorization of 100 is 2 x 2 x 5 x 5

Prime Factorization of 922 is 2 x 461

Prime Factorization of 70 is 2 x 5 x 7

Prime Factorization of 113 is 113

The above numbers do not have any common prime factor. So GCD is 1
